Childhood Grief and Traumatic Loss: Restoring Joy to Children and Families

Every child deserves support through bereavement. This conference is intended to give professionals the tools to work with children coping with loss. 

Event date: March 17, 2009

Event time: 7:45am - 4:45pm

This event will be held at the Pasadena Convention Center Exhibit Hall and Ballroom, 300 East Green Street, Pasadena, CA 91101.

Overcoming Barriers to Breastfeeding

Barriers to successful breastfeeding, either perceived or real, exist, must be addressed and overcome so that mothers can fulfill their desire to breastfeed.  Nine out of ten women choose to breastfeed, yet far fewer do so successfully.  From one hospital's experience, this event will describe the Baby-Friendly Hospital Initiative's Ten Steps to Successful Breastfeeding, discussing strategies to overcome the barriers to achieving the Baby-Friendly Designation.

Many advocates have been frustrated at the lack of breastfeeding on the radar of the Joint Commission.
